As a Facilities Technology Development Program Manager, you will interface with Dalian Technology Development (DTD) organization and other modules to provide and enable safe and reliable facilities process development and transfer thus ensuring the timely delivery of facilities systems to meet product, ops ready, or factory certification needs. During the path finding and development stage, you are required to engage & collaborate with other CS disciplines, Design Managers, Facilities Managers, TD EHS Engineers and Facilities Engineers to manage some new or first of kind facilities system/equipment development and design. You are required to partner with CS TD EHS team to proactively comprehend and address any environmental challenges related to the new technology node introduction. Scope also includes partnering with DTD organization to explore opportunity to drive facilities equipment, process & waste systems optimization programs including energy conservation initiative so that we are able to transfer a reliable and cost effective facility process technology.

With respect to Test & Commissioning (T&C) Program, you will be responsible for developing a sustainable and effective T&C program for the site that supports all aspects of facilities startup, testing & commissioning, including integration of newly installed equipment from project initiation until handover to operations and Fab team. Scope also includes setting up standardization indicators tracking and systemization including validating performance and spec compliance by designated procedures and practices through partnership with CS Operations, Engineering and Construction teams through the use of data management and analytical methodologies. You are also responsible for enabling the success of the commissioning program through consistent application of standard processes and procedures, use of standardized metrics and reports and working with the Engineering, Ops, and Construction teams to ensure correct prioritization and allocation of resources. The candidate will be responsible for identifying, communicating, and addressing risks relating to commissioning scope, schedule and budget. The candidate will also own and oversee the overall warranty management program of newly installed equipment and facilities systems in partnering with CS Engineering, Operations and Construction teams.

Other strategic programs may include leading and driving CS facilities internal & external benchmarking activities and leveraging them to improve overall CS facilities operational performance. You may co-chair relevant sustaining facility change control boards and/or engage in design review technical forum.

Inside this Business Group

Non-Volatile Solutions Memory Group:  The Non-Volatile Memory Solutions Group is a worldwide organization that delivers NAND flash memory products for use in Solid State Drives (SSDs), portable memory storage devices, digital camera memory cards, and other devices.  The group is responsible for NVM technology design and development, complete Solid State Drive (SSD) system hardware and firmware development, as well as wafer and SSD manufacturing.
